Sacha Noam Baron Cohen (born 13 October 1971) is a British comedian and actor.

  • The moment I appeared the crowd started jeering and booing and shouting ‘faggot’ and spitting, I had hired a bodyguard and when the jeering started I turned to see where the bodyguard was, I could just see the back of his head as he was running out of the stadium.
    • Describing the reaction of a 60,000 crowd of American Football fans and his bodyguard, while appearing as Bruno (the flamboyantly homosexual fashion journalist) at an NFL match
  • I saw some amazing, beautiful, invigorating parts of America, but I saw some dark parts of America, an ugly side of America, a side of America that rarely sees the light of day. I refer, of course, to the anus and testicles of my co-star, Ken Davitian.
    • On his travels to the United States.
